Jim (Huckleberry Finn)
At no point in the book is he called "Nigger Jim." The only place in the book where the two words appear side-by-side, in that order, and not separated by punctuation, is when a reference is made to a woman's "nigger Jim."Tags: Mobile editMobile web edit
